Deploying agentic processing capabilities directly into orbit via the Vera Rubin Space-1 Module eliminates terrestrial data-routing bottlenecks but introduces extreme engineering challenges — dissipating computational heat purely through thermal radiation in vacuum (lacking conduction/convection mechanisms) is the primary physics barrier to orbital DC scale. | First operational orbital AI-DC deployment
Key catalyst: First operational orbital AI-DC deployment
Watch events: Vera Rubin Space-1 Module launch; orbital-DC commercial trials
Resolution evidence
NVIDIA GTC 2026 disclosure; theoretical thermal-radiation orbital-DC analysis published 2025-2026. Commercial deployment depends on next-gen cooling architectures.
